Prayer Cards
Another meaningful element to consider is the use of prayer cards. These small cards often feature a religious image or quote, serving as a keepsake for attendees. They can provide comfort and a sense of connection long after the service has concluded.
Why Choose Prayer Cards?
Prayer cards can be personalized in various ways, including the choice of scripture, images, and even a photo of the loved one. Distributing these cards at the service can help attendees feel supported in their grief and allow them to take a piece of the memory home with them.
